The article tells about quantized conductance in neutral matter. In quantum Hall effect conductances is quantized in multiples of e2/h. Now the however is in multiples of 1/h. Looks strange! This is due to the fact that voltage is not present now: particles are neutral and electric field is replaced with the gradient of chemical potential and electric current with particle current. Hence elementary charge e is replaced with the unit for particle number which is just 1 rather than e. Hence the quantisation as multiples of 1/h but in complete analogy with Quantum Hall Effect (QHE).
